Published in 1953, 'Space Platform' by Murray Leinster is a science fiction novel that follows a young man's involvement in the construction of the first space station. The narrative combines scientific accuracy with imaginative storytelling, detailing the challenges faced, including sabotage and murder, against a project deemed more valuable than the atom bomb. Leinster's work is notable for its foresight in space exploration and its thrilling plot.
